Bluffing, in a sense, definitely comes up in chess from time to time. As someone said, you can make a bad position more complicated with a dubious move. If it doesn't work, what does it matter? You were going to lose anyway. If you successfully scare your opponent into thinking you have something, you might improve to a draw or win.

I think rivering happens in chess too. Last night I swindled someone into a checkmate after a 3 hour game when we both had less than a minute on our clocks - I think that's about the equivalent of hitting a two-outer. [img]/images/graemlins/smile.gif[/img]
